summ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orLingzhi Deng <lingzhi.deng@mongodb.com>2019-11-20 15:43:41 +0000
committerevergreen <evergreen@mongodb.com>2019-11-20 15:43:41 +0000
commitd4cdec436acc5b9555c383000c20291fefc02895 (patch)
tree08d33c427407136856420c4f01aef774e199f632
parentb8f0659cc8577649a5ef98da57327966f812e0e1 (diff)
downloadmongo-d4cdec436acc5b9555c383000c20291fefc02895.tar.gz
SERVER-44643: Use awaitSecondaryNodes in rollback_after_enabling_majority_reads.js instead of waitForState
(cherry picked from commit a529cd18fd0ff0b0de32f1fe861e7c8ffa15f068)
-rw-r--r--jstests/replsets/rollback_after_enabling_majority_reads.js2
1 files changed, 1 insertions, 1 deletions
diff --git a/jstests/replsets/rollback_after_enabling_majority_reads.js b/jstests/replsets/rollback_after_enabling_majority_reads.js
index 7f446085383..6090d7967da 100644
--- a/jstests/replsets/rollback_after_enabling_majority_reads.js
+++ b/jstests/replsets/rollback_after_enabling_majority_reads.js
@@ -78,7 +78,7 @@ let node = replTest.nodes[0];
jsTestLog("Waiting for node " + node.host + " to become primary.");
replTest.awaitNodesAgreeOnPrimary();
// Wait until the node has finished starting up before running replSetStepUp.
-replTest.waitForState(node, ReplSetTest.State.SECONDARY);
+replTest.awaitSecondaryNodes(ReplSetTest.kDefaultTimeoutMS, [node]);
assert.commandWorked(node.adminCommand({replSetStepUp: 1}));
replTest.waitForState(node, ReplSetTest.State.PRIMARY);
assert.eq(replTest.getPrimary(), node, node.host + " was not primary after step up.");